Abstract
An accurate ranging system for position determination of a mobile unit using trilateralization. A pair of active reflectors return signals transmitted by the mobile unit in phase at the reflectors, after compensating for interval circuit delay. The mobile unit compares the phases and determines mutual distances and thus its position. The invention includes a two frequency technique for compensating for inaccuracies introduced at distances in excess of one wavelength and for inaccuracies observed at a large multiple of wavelengths, and also includes means for dynamically compensating for drift.
